ABS Light on But no Fault Codes (92 325is)
My ABS light is starting to pop up after driving for a couple of minutes. The last time it did this was over a month ago just once, but now it's doing it a couple of minutes after every time I drive.
I read a couple of posts about the problem but most were odd problems. I thought it might be worn out brakes or sensors but the pro's say otherwise. Though there is a rattling-metal noise coming from the back that I'm starting hear often, could it have anything to do with it? Any help is much appreciated.
